Energy Advisors play a key role in helping businesses and homes use energy more efficiently. They look for ways to save money and reduce energy waste. The pay for Energy Advisors can vary based on experience and location. On average, an Energy Advisor makes about $67,854 a year. This means their earnings can range from around $30,000 to over $167,000 annually.
With more experience, Energy Advisors can expect to earn more. For example, those in the top 10% of earners make over $155,000 each year. Those just starting out might make closer to $30,000. Over time, with the right skills and experience, salaries can grow. Many Energy Advisors find rewarding work in this growing field.

Earning more as an Energy Advisor involves a combination of skills, experience, and certifications. This role often requires an in-depth understanding of energy systems and sustainability practices. Energy Advisors help businesses and individuals reduce energy costs and improve efficiency. Higher earnings often come from specialized knowledge and a strong professional network. Continuous learning and staying updated with the latest technologies in energy management can lead to better job opportunities and higher salaries.
Several factors can help an Energy Advisor earn more. First, obtaining relevant certifications can set an individual apart. Certifications such as LEED (Leadership in Energy and Environmental Design) or NATE (North American Technician Excellence) can enhance credibility and open up higher-paying job opportunities. Second, gaining experience in specific industries such as commercial, residential, or industrial energy management can lead to higher earnings. Third, developing strong analytical and problem-solving skills can help in providing more effective solutions to clients. Fourth, networking with professionals in the industry can lead to job referrals and higher-paying positions. Lastly, staying informed about energy legislation and regulations can also be crucial for offering up-to-date and compliant advice.
An Energy Advisor can also increase earnings by mastering various tools and software. Proficiency in energy modeling software, for example, can make an individual more valuable to employers. Continuous professional development through workshops and seminars can also enhance skills and open new career paths. Building a strong reputation for delivering excellent service and achieving significant energy savings for clients can lead to long-term contracts and higher pay.
